Glad to find this thread! I took all the African Cichlids out of my 60" x 16" x 24" tank to build a co2 injected Jar tank. There's 2 lace catfish (6-8"), 2 sailfin plecos (7") and a common pleco (6") living with the 6" baby jar. It's been really interesting to see the results! The sailfins and lace cats have become much more interesting in the presence of a predetor, having become the aggressive nocturnal scavengers they are supposed to be. The common is not doing as well and keeps getting nipped at by the jar. I want to remove him before there is a casualty.

I don't know if this will work in the long run, but I'll give it a shot. I'm trying to give the cats an advantage by planting lots of leafy swords and other plants to make the bottom 1/3 of the tank an absolute jungle. From there nature will take its course!
